Cummins Sensor Bracket 5416064 Compatibility

The Cummins Sensor Bracket part number 5416064 is designed to fit seamlessly with several engine models, ensuring precise alignment and secure mounting of sensors. This bracket is engineered to maintain the integrity of sensor positioning, which is crucial for optimal engine performance and diagnostics.

QST30 and CM2350 Engines

The Sensor Bracket 5416064 is compatible with both the QST30 and CM2350 engines. These engines are known for their robust design and reliability, often used in heavy-duty applications. The bracket’s design ensures that sensors are held firmly in place, reducing the risk of misalignment and potential sensor failure.

Role of Part 5416064 Sensor Bracket in Engine Systems

The 5416064 Sensor Bracket is a component in the mounting and stabilization of various sensors within engine systems. Specifically, it plays a role in the proper installation and functioning of the Nitrogen Oxide (NOx) Sensor.

Integration with Nitrogen Oxide Sensor

The NOx Sensor is a key component in modern engine systems, responsible for monitoring the levels of nitrogen oxides in the exhaust. Accurate readings from this sensor are vital for the engine control unit (ECU) to adjust fuel injection and ignition timing, ensuring compliance with emissions regulations 2.

The 5416064 Sensor Bracket securely mounts the NOx Sensor in its designated location within the exhaust system. This bracket ensures that the sensor remains in the optimal position to accurately measure NOx levels. The stable mounting provided by the bracket prevents any movement or misalignment of the sensor, which could lead to inaccurate readings and subsequent issues with engine performance and emissions control.

Importance of Proper Sensor Location

The location of the NOx Sensor is carefully chosen to provide the most accurate and timely data to the ECU. The sensor bracket ensures that the sensor is positioned correctly within the exhaust stream, allowing it to detect NOx levels effectively. This precise placement is essential for the ECU to make real-time adjustments to the engine’s operation, enhancing both performance and environmental compliance.
